Synaptics FY Conference Summary Company Overview - **Company**: Synaptics (NasdaqGS:SYNA) - **Date of Conference**: December 10, 2025 Key Industry Insights - **AI Spending**: The discussion highlighted over $3 trillion in AI-related announcements, primarily driven by data centers, with a significant opportunity at the edge for hybrid compute solutions [4][7][9] - **IoT Evolution**: The transition from traditional IoT systems to agentic AI IoT systems is anticipated, emphasizing the need for edge computing to reduce latency and enhance privacy [8][9] Core Company Strategies - **Product Development**: Synaptics is focusing on its Astra product line, which integrates various processing capabilities (vision, audio, GPU, NPU) to support AI applications at the edge [15][16] - **Developer Engagement**: The company aims to be developer-friendly, promoting open-source platforms to accelerate AI model integration and application development [14][22] - **Wireless Connectivity**: Synaptics has acquired IP from Broadcom to enhance its wireless capabilities, ensuring competitive advantages in Wi-Fi 7 and future generations [23][24][25] Market Opportunities - **IoT Market Size**: The current silicon processor market for IoT is estimated at $15-$20 billion annually, with potential growth as IoT systems evolve into AI-driven solutions [29][30] - **Competitive Landscape**: Synaptics sees Qualcomm as a competitor but believes it has a 18-24 month advantage in the edge AI space due to its lighter architecture and focus on lower-end applications [31][32] Financial Projections - **Growth Rate**: Synaptics projects a 25%-30% growth rate in its IoT segment over the next three to four years, driven by advancements in wireless connectivity and edge AI processors [34][35] - **Revenue Base**: The company currently operates at a $400 million annual run rate in IoT, with expectations of significant growth as new products are launched [34] Sector-Specific Insights - **Enterprise and Auto Markets**: The enterprise segment is insulated from memory shortages affecting consumer markets, while the auto segment is becoming a smaller revenue contributor, currently around 10% [41][43] - **Mobile Market Dynamics**: The rise of foldable smartphones is expected to enhance Synaptics' market share in mobile touch solutions, with foldables offering higher revenue potential due to their larger screens [44][45] Capital Allocation Strategy - **Investment Focus**: Synaptics plans to continue investing in high-growth segments, particularly AI at the edge and core IoT, while also returning capital to shareholders through share repurchases [50]

Core Insights - e-con Systems launches its first Edge AI Vision Box, Darsi Pro, at CES 2026, showcasing advanced capabilities in autonomous systems [1][6] - Darsi Pro is built on the NVIDIA Jetson platform, delivering up to 100 TOPS of AI performance and integrating cloud-based device management and multi-sensor connectivity [2][4] Product Features - Darsi Pro supports up to 8 synchronized GMSL cameras and is compatible with NVIDIA JetPack 6 and higher versions, providing a production-ready platform for autonomous systems [2][3] - The device features extensive camera compatibility, multi-sensor fusion, flexible connectivity options, cloud management through CloVis Central, and industrial-grade reliability [4][6] Company Strategy - e-con Systems is transitioning from a camera provider to a comprehensive vision and compute platform partner, simplifying edge AI deployment for various applications [6] - The company is developing additional Darsi variants, including a PoE-based model and support for NVIDIA Jetson Thor, to expand its product offerings [5] CES 2026 Highlights - At CES 2026, e-con Systems will demonstrate real-world applications such as ALPR and a Delivery Robot powered by Darsi, along with a multi-camera retail inventory robotics demonstration [7][8] Customization and Support - e-con Systems offers customization services and end-to-end integration support for its cameras and compute box, ensuring tailored solutions for unique application requirements [9] Company Background - e-con Systems has over 20 years of experience in embedded vision, focusing on delivering solutions across various industries, including Robotics, Mobility, and Intelligent Transport Systems [10] - The company has embedded its cameras in over 350 customer products and shipped over 2 million cameras globally [10]

Ambarella - Ambarella has shifted focus to AI-capable computer vision chips, which has resulted in a substantial increase in revenue from edge AI processors, expected to account for 80% of its revenue in the current fiscal year [6][7]. - The company is on track to achieve $390 million in revenue for fiscal year 2026, reflecting a 37% increase from the previous year, with earnings expected to rise to $0.59 per share from a loss of $0.16 per share [7][9]. - Ambarella's average selling prices have increased by 20% year-over-year, contributing to margin improvements and overall profitability [8]. - The edge AI hardware market is projected to grow significantly, with estimates suggesting it could reach $59 billion by 2030, indicating strong long-term growth potential for Ambarella [10][12]. - If Ambarella achieves a 20% revenue increase in the next fiscal year, its revenue could rise to $468 million, and its market cap could increase to $3.9 billion, trading at a lower multiple compared to the sector average [13].
